Tata Steel says U.K. plant’s low-emission project facing delays in securing electricity access

▼ Bearish +5.3%

The formal notification of grid connectivity delays for the Port Talbot Electric Arc Furnace (EAF) transformation implies that Tata Steel will have to endure a prolonged timeline of un-optimized European operations and extended structural losses. Positional and swing traders are likely to view this as an execution bottleneck that delays the turnaround story of its UK business, keeping margins suppressed for an extra 2-3 quarters. This creates short-to-medium term bearish pressure on the stock until concrete mitigation steps or an alternate grid timeline are established.

Tata Steel share price falls 4% despite strong Q4 results. Should you buy or sell?

▼ Bearish +2.13%

Tata Steel reported a strong 147% YoY jump in Q4 consolidated net profit to ₹2,965 crore; however, the bottom-line slightly missed consensus market expectations of around ₹3,065 crore. This minor earnings miss triggered a 'sell-on-news' reaction, leading to a 4% short-term intraday correction. For swing and positional traders, this creates a potential buy-on-dips opportunity as underlying operational performance and domestic volumes remain structurally robust.
